(已校对)JavaScript忍者秘籍

书:pan.baidu.com/s/199LHxxIlMixw3gYSY8tyPw?pwd=ywxg
提取码:ywxg

  1. 基础语法与数据类型:介绍JavaScript的基本语法结构,包括变量、数据类型、运算符、条件语句、循环等。
  2. 函数与高阶函数:深入讲解函数的定义、调用以及高阶函数的概念,如回调函数、闭包等。
  3. 对象与原型链:解析JavaScript中的对象模型,包括对象的创建、属性与方法的定义,以及原型链的工作原理。
  4. 数组与迭代方法:介绍数组的基本操作,如添加、删除元素,以及数组的迭代方法,如map、filter、reduce等。
  5. DOM操作与事件处理:讲解如何通过JavaScript操作HTML文档的DOM结构,以及如何处理用户交互事件。
  6. 异步编程与Promise:深入剖析JavaScript的异步编程模型,包括回调函数、Promise对象的使用,以及async/await语法。
  7. Ajax与Fetch API:介绍如何通过Ajax或Fetch API进行网络请求,实现前后端数据的交互。
  8. 正则表达式:讲解正则表达式的语法和用法,用于字符串的匹配、替换和提取。
  9. 模块化开发:介绍JavaScript的模块化开发思想,包括CommonJS、AMD、ES6模块等规范。
  10. ES6及以后的新特性:概述ES6及后续版本引入的新特性,如let、const、箭头函数、模板字符串、解构赋值等。

发表评论

您的电子邮箱地址不会被公开。 必填项已用 * 标注